Does anyone have a set of instructions or remember how to set the time
on a YB400 by Grundig? I lost my instructions and for the life of me do
not remember how to set it.

1. Set Time I/II switch to preferred clock
2. Enter the time on the numeric keyboard, separating the hours and minutes
by the decimal point (i.e., 0630 hrs would be entered as 06.30)
3. Press time I/II switch within five seconds of entering this time.
4. To set the alternate clock, change the time I/II switch to the alternate
clock, and repeat steps 2 & 3.

Setting the clock ( Time one) Setting Time with the help of a reference
clock. Example Time 6.30H The display must indicate Time Enter the clock
time with the numeric buttons immediatly before the reference clock changes
from 6.29 to 6.30.00 The period between the lastentry and 6.30.00 must not
exceed 5 seconds. Press the time 1/11 button at the moment when the
reference clock jumps from 6.29.59 to 6.30.00. When pressing the time 1/2
button, the clock is started exactly to the second and the minutes
indication will flash.
